Robin Wall Kimmerer has been awarded the 2024 Stone Award for Literary Achievement by Oregon State University. The Stone Award recognizes major American authors with bodies of critically acclaimed work that influence multiple generations of writers, readers, and thinkers. Past recipients include writer and cartoonist Lynda Barry in 2021, novelist Colson Whitehead in 2019, and poet Rita Dove in 2016.

About Justin St. Germain: Justin St. Germain is the author of two books, the internationally acclaimed memoir Son of a Gun and the book-length essay Bookmarked: Truman Capote’s In Cold Blood. He is an associate professor at Oregon State, where he teaches nonfiction and true crime courses.
